If anyone actually cares to know the truth⦠Asherah poles and other idols were often carvings made of wood and adorned with precious metals and/jewels. Asherah poles were a place where people would prostitute themselves as a sexual sacrifice to the gods. This practice found its way into Israel and for many (understandably) became a preferred method above prescribed Mosaic sacrifices in the temple. Yahweh hated this. This is about not making idols.
Because the above claim is only that some celebrations of Christmas could be idolatry. Not that it must necessarily be idolatry. Therefore a Christian can celebrate Christmas however they want, provided they make sure not to idolize the gifts or traditions above christ.
In 1 Corinthians 8 Paul claims that it is acceptable for Christians to take part in Pagan festivals, even going so far as to eat meat sacrificed to idols- provided they understand the idol is nothing. If this is true of a Pagan festival, how much more so of Christmas?
